Twist-3 Distribute Amplitude of the Pion in QCD Sum Rules
Abstract
We apply the background field method to calculate the moments of the pion two-particles twist-3 distribution amplitude (DA) φp() in QCD sum rules. In this paper,we do not use the equation of motion for the quarks inside the pion since they are not on shell and introduce a new parameter m0p to be determined. We get the parameter m0p≈1.30GeV in this approach. If assuming the expansion of φp() in the series in Gegenbauer polynomials Cn1/2(), one can obtain its approximate expression which can be determined by its first few moments.
